If your environment is running an older JasperReports Server (pre-6.0) or you need a lightweight, offline reporting tool that works on modest hardware, then yes—download iReport Designer 4.0.1 for free from SourceForge or another trusted archive. It remains one of the most stable and intuitive open-source reporting designers ever released.
However, be realistic: You are using a tool that is more than a decade old. Do not expect support for modern databases out-of-the-box, nor will it run on Apple Silicon Macs or latest Linux kernels without compatibility layers (like linux32 or a Windows VM).
For new projects, invest time in learning Jaspersoft Studio. For maintaining legacy reports—especially those with complex subreports or custom Java scriptlets—iReport 4.0.1 is a safe, free, and perfectly functional choice.
Final checklist before you download:
If you answered “yes” to these, proceed with confidence. Download, install, and keep pixel-perfect reporting alive.
Disclaimer: This article is for informational purposes only. Jaspersoft, TIBCO, and iReport are trademarks of their respective owners. The software is distributed under open-source licenses; ensure compliance with GPL/LGPL when redistributing.
Consider using Jaspersoft Studio (free, modern replacement): jaspersoft ireport designer 401 download free
The installer is approximately 80–90 MB. After installation, it consumes less than 200 MB of disk space.
Jaspersoft iReport Designer is an open-source, desktop-based report authoring tool designed for use with the JasperReports Library. It allows users to create complex, pixel-perfect reports using a visual drag-and-drop interface. Unlike modern web-based tools, iReport connects directly to your database (SQL, MySQL, Oracle, PostgreSQL, etc.), allowing you to design, preview, and export reports to formats like PDF, Excel, HTML, CSV, and DOCX.
Version 4.0.1, in particular, is remembered for its: If your environment is running an older JasperReports
However, it is critical to note: iReport is end-of-life (EOL). TIBCO (the current owner of Jaspersoft) stopped supporting iReport in 2015. Version 4.0.1 is even older. This means no security patches, no bug fixes, and no native support for modern Java versions (Java 9+). But for legacy environments, it remains perfectly functional.
The main canvas allows you to drag and drop report elements: static text, fields, images, subreports, and charts. You can define bands (title, page header, detail, summary) and adjust layout precisely.
SourceForge hosts a complete archive of Jaspersoft iReport versions, including 4.0.1. If you answered “yes” to these, proceed with confidence